What it does
What
Education/trainingThe Prevention Or Relief Of PovertyOverseas Aid/famine ReliefAmateur SportWho
Children/young PeoplePeople With DisabilitiesPeople Of A Particular Ethnic Or Racial OriginHow
Provides Human ResourcesProvides ServicesActs As An Umbrella Or Resource BodyCharitable objects
(A) TO ADVANCE EDUCATION OF THE PUBLIC IN GHANAIAN HISTORY, LANGUAGE AND CULTURE AND OTHER SUBJECTS PARTICULARLY BUT NOT EXCLUSIVELY MEMBERS OF THE PUBLIC OF THE INHABITANTS OF THE MPUASUMAN AREA OF THE REPUBLIC OF GHANA, WHO ARE RESIDENT IN THE UNITED KINGDOM AND OTHER PARTS OF THE WORLD, PARTICULARLY SUCH PERSONS WHO BY REASON OF THEIR DISADVANTAGEOUS CIRCUMSTANCES HAVE UNMET NEEDS IN EDUCATION AND TRAINING IN ORDER TO IMPROVE THEIR LIVING CONDITIONS AND TO DEVELOP THEIR FULL POTENTIALS AS FULL MEMBERS OF THE SAID COMMUNITY. (11) TO PROVIDE RELIEF FOR PERSONS WHO ARE IN NEED, HARDSHIP, DISTRESS, SOCIAL EXCLUSION OR OTHER NECESSITOUS CIRCUMSTANCES BOTH IN THE UNITED KINGDOM AND ELSEWHERE. (111) FOR SUCH OTHER CHARITABLE PURPOSES AS THE TRUSTEES IN THEIR ABSOLUTE DISCRETION THINK FIT.
Governing document: DECLARATION OF TRUST DATED 14TH OCTOBER 2000,AS AMENDED BY SUPPLEMENTAL DEED DATED 13T MAY 2001
